      20th century atheist existentialists share the view that religious belief is a kind of cowardice, or (in Camus' words) "philosophic suicide." Contemporary (i.e., 20th century) existentialism dates from 1927 with the publication of Heidegger's book Being and Time, a dense treatise in which Heidegger reassesses what it means to be human being.
